Transaction 90fa62029c29a2a23c75c93f8b3ca1f6f1e7cfdf7f28b65a681df619cd590004
1 Input
2 Outputs
- 90fa62029c29a2a23c75c93f8b3ca1f6f1e7cfdf7f28b65a681df619cd590004:0
- 90fa62029c29a2a23c75c93f8b3ca1f6f1e7cfdf7f28b65a681df619cd590004:1
value 42615
address 1L9caasEY4zegzP127xVQBDYmNR8AzmfHw
value 1737770
address 12CU9at4cDchVSYNDxtfvcmSf7qKApTq1e